Learning the basics of budgeting can seem daunting at first, but it's a vital skill for achieving your financial goals. This comprehensive guide will walk you through the fundamentals of budgeting and equip you with the tools to gain control your finances.

Begin by analyzing your expenses. Use a spreadsheet, budgeting app, or notebook to log each purchase of your income and spending habits. This will give you a detailed understanding of where your money is going.

  • Develop a budget that aligns with your goals. Distribute your income to different categories, such as housing, food, transportation, entertainment, and savings.
  • Find areas where you can trim expenses. Look for subscriptions you don't use.
  • Establish financial targets. Having a clear financial aim will drive your efforts.

Remember, budgeting is an ongoing journey. Re-evaluate your spending plan to ensure it remains effective. By following these simple tips, you can take control of your finances.

Hack Your Finances : 7-Day Money-Saving Challenge

Ready to take control your finances? This action-packed 7-day money-saving challenge will reimagine your spending habits and set you on the path to abundance. Get ready to dive into a system where saving becomes fun.

Here's how it works:

* **Day 1:** Monitor your spending for the entire day. Be honest! This will give you a baseline of where your money is going.

* **Day 2:** Spot at least three areas where you can reduce spending without sacrificing your lifestyle. Think about those unnecessary subscriptions.

* **Day 3:** Embrace the "no-spend" challenge. Commit to spending absolutely nothing non-essential today.

* **Day 4:** Craft a weekly menu to avoid food waste and cut costs.

* **Day 5:** Barter for lower prices on recurring expenses. You might be amazed by how much you can reduce.

* how to manage debts **Day 6:** Set up a regular transfer from your checking account to your savings account. Even a small amount each week will grow over time.

* **Day 7:** Celebrate your success! You've made it through the challenge and are now well on your way to achieve your money objectives.

Conquer Your Money in Minutes

Taking control of your finances doesn't have to be a daunting task. With some basic budgeting methods, you can easily gain awareness of your spending habits and craft a plan to attain your financial objectives. Begin by recording your income and expenses for a month of time. This will provide you a clear picture of where your money is going. Once you have this data, you can determine areas where you can reduce spending and direct more funds towards your investments.

  • Explore using a budgeting app or tool to simplify the process.
  • Set realistic financial objectives that are well-defined.
  • Review your budget regularly and adjust changes as needed.

Bear in mind that budgeting is an ongoing process. It takes time and dedication to refine your financial skills. But with a little perseverance, you can realize your financial dreams

Unlock Frugal Living: Smart Tips for Every Budget

Want to stretch your dollars further and live a more budget-conscious lifestyle? It's easier than you think! Implement these savvy tips, no matter your income level.

Start by recording your spending for a month. This highlights where your money is going and pinpoints areas to cut back. Create a realistic budget that allocates funds to necessities, goals, and some fun indulgences.

Consider affordable alternatives like making meals at home, using public transportation or biking instead of driving, and finding free entertainment. Don't dismiss the power of bargaining bills with service providers.

Remember, living frugally doesn't mean sacrificing happiness. It's about being mindful of your spending and making thoughtful choices that align your values and objectives.
